Realme 3 to feature a MediaTek Helio P70 SoC, 4,230 mAh battery, reveals Flipkart
The Realme 3 is expected to launch on 4 March, with a price range that hovers around Rs 10,000.

While that could absolutely anything, considering the fact that Realme is taking early jibes at the Redmi Note 7, we expect the price to hover around the Rs 10,000 mark.While not a lot about the phone is known so far, older reports hint that Realme could be changing things up a little on the design front this time. Instead of a horizontal dual camera setup on the back, the Realme 3 will likely feature a vertical camera setup. The company's also expected to offer the phone in a gradient finish, with its signature diamond-cut design.
